Why does Gmail Contacts automatically add anyone I email?

I recently responded to an email that had about 30 people attached to it and it added each of them to my contact list.





How can I stop if from adding anyone I email or reply to? I want to keep a very select group of contacts and that is it.

Ok I have a g-mail account so I went to help and looked under contacts and then clicked on can i stop automatic add here is what it says: "Can I disable the automatic addition of contacts?





When you send a message to someone new, Gmail automatically adds the person's email address to your Contacts list. You'll also notice that the address of the person who invited you to create your account is included in your Contacts list. Gmail doesn't allow you to disable the automatic addition contacts to your Contacts list. However, it's easy to delete contacts from your list. Here's how:





1. Click Contacts on the left side of any G mail page.


2. Select the entry you would like to delete.


3. Click Delete Contact at the top of the page.


4. Click OK."





so in short if you want them off of your g-mail contacts you will have to delete them or create a separate email address for what ever type of email you sent to those 30 people. I know it sucks but, I hope that helped!
